BM

Mid-Level Frontend Developer (Data Map)

Bmw Techworks India
Pune7-10 LPA Posted 22 Aug 2025
FULL TIME
Html5
Css3
Jenkins
Typescript
Javascript

Job Description

  • Design and develop responsive, scalable, and maintainable frontend applications using React.js and modern JavaScript/TypeScript.
  • Build and integrate 3D content and interactive experiences using WebGL-based libraries (e.g., Three.js Babylon.js ).
  • Optimize applications for speed, performance, and responsiveness across all major browsers and devices.
  • Collaborate closely with backend developers, and product managers to translate concepts into engaging user experiences.
  • Architect complex UI systems that are modular, testable, and easy to maintain.
  • Implement interactive features, animations, and transitions that enhance user engagement.
  • Conduct performance profiling, debugging, and memory optimization for frontend applications.
  • Stay up to date with the latest frontend technologies, trends, and best practices.

Requirements

  • Bachelor s or Master s degree in Computer Science, Design, or a related field.
  • 4+ years of experience in frontend development, including at least 3 years working with React .
  • Strong proficiency in JavaScript/TypeScript HTML5 , and CSS3 .
  • Proven experience with 3D rendering in the browser , using tools like Three.js Babylon.js , or similar.
  • Deep understanding of WebGL , shaders, and rendering pipelines is a plus.
  • Solid knowledge of UI/UX principles , responsive design, and accessibility.
  • Experience with frontend performance optimization and profiling tools.
  • Familiarity with build tools and version control systems (Webpack, Vite, Git).
  • Strong problem-solving and communication skills, with the ability to work both independently and in a team.
  • Experience with CI/CD pipelines and automation tools (e.g., Jenkins, GitLab CI, GitHub).
  • Experience working in agile teams and modern development workflows.
  • Good communication skills